Firstly, this is a three-reel game, and it doesn’t come with a progressive jackpot – only the major fixed jackpot included in the paytable. The game includes a witch as part of its imagery, and she can turn up as a wild symbol as well. You’ll get double the prize with one witch in a winning combo, and four times the amount with two witches.Only one line to bet on

The coin values go from a penny to $10. You can choose to play up to three coins on the payline as well, regardless of the value you go for.Paytable accessibility

Surprisingly, yes. The pumpkin is the key to revealing it, and this must show up on the third reel to get there. You must also have played three coins of any value on the line while finding the pumpkin – an ideal reason to make sure you do just that. The bonus takes place on a second screen. This features nine pumpkins and you can choose one of them to reveal how much it is worth. You can then take that prize or choose another pumpkin. You get up to three picks, but if you reach the third pick, you will take that prize… even if it is lower than the ones you rejected.Free spins don’t factor into the action
